v quick question,when giving expressed bm thats just been taken out of the fride do i need to heat it up ?

13 replies

kittenbaby · 11/08/2007 22:48

hi just expressed some milk this am for the first time. its been in the fridge since this am
now i want to give it to my dd
do i need to heat it 1st ?
surely i cant give it to hr straight from th fridge it will be cold ?
if so hows do i heat it stand it in a bowl of hot water?

OP posts:
Twinklemegan · 11/08/2007 22:55

I don't suppose you have to, but I would. She'll be used to it warm from you so it would be strange to her otherwise. Yes, I would stand it in a bowl of hot water until it's body temperature.

tori32 · 11/08/2007 23:00

Best to just take the chill off, as bb used to warm milk. Don't overheat as much easier when out if bb takes cool milk so better to get used to cool milk gradually.

hunkermunker · 11/08/2007 23:03

Doubt she'll take it cold.

I would say heat to body temperature. Yes, in a bowl of hot water - don't microwave it. DON'T heat it all if you've expressed a lot - if she doesn't take it, you'll be heartbroken to chuck it away. Do an ounce or two at the most first.

terramum · 11/08/2007 23:22

Hunker - you don't have to throw milk that has been heated....it is usually fine to use again for the next feed, maybe longer....all you have to do is taste/smell it to see if it's still good! See this from the kellymom site:

terramum · 12/08/2007 11:33

It's a weird concept isn't it Twinkle....we are so used to cows milk that goes off at the drop of a hat that it's hard to get your head round the fact that human BM is different and actually contains anti-bacterial properties that help it stay fresh.

I know when I was expressing exclusively 3 years ago I threw any unused bm away most of the time, unless I was desperate & didn't have much left in the fridge....soooo wish I knew then what I know now...would have saved me a LOT of pumping

NineUnlikelyTales · 12/08/2007 11:52

My DS is living proof of the amazing qualities of EBM. I don't store it in the fridge, I just express and then leave it at room temperature until he wants it (within 12 hours ish). I reuse uneaten EBM too, and he's still not had a single tummy bug yet at 11m of exclusive expressing.
